The procedure of window installation can differ somewhat depending on the project and the home's architectural design, however it generally consists of the following actions:
Step 1: Initial Consultation
During this phase, the installer will meet the house owner to go over requirements, preferences, and budget. They might take measurements and advise ideal window types.
Step 2: Measurements and Selection
Precise measurements are important for successful installation. The installer will measure existing window openings or the area where new windows will be positioned, making sure a best fit for brand-new units.
Action 3: Removal of Old Windows
If appropriate, old windows will be carefully eliminated. This process can vary based upon the type of existing window and its condition.
Step 4: Preparation of the Opening
The installer will prepare the window opening, inspecting for damages or problems that might affect the installation. This step may include repairing the frame or shimmying to make sure the brand-new window fits snugly.
Step 5: Installation of the New Window
The new window will be placed in the opening, guaranteeing it is level and square. The installer will then secure the window according to best practices, often using nails, screws, or unique installation kits.
Step 6: Sealing and Finishing
After installation, the installer will seal gaps, use insulation around the window, and complete any needed trim work. Proper sealing is essential for energy efficiency and preventing leaks.
Action 7: Final Inspection
A comprehensive inspection will be performed to guarantee the window operates properly and fulfills quality requirements.

Q2: What concerns should I ask a potential installer?What accreditations do you hold?How long have you been in business?Can you offer references from previous customers?Do you use a service warranty on your work?Q3: How much does window installation cost?
Costs can differ considerably based on numerous factors, including the window type, labor rates, and the home's geographic location. Typically, house owners need to anticipate to pay anywhere from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,000 per window, including labor.
